Big news: We're popping up in the courtyard of the Guest House on Sunday, 12/23 from 9am-2pm! It's our first pop-up outside of Charleston and we couldn't be more excited about the location. 


The Guest House is a historic home carefully moved, restored, upgraded, and transformed by our dear friends Matt & Nicole into Raleigh's first boutique hotel. If you haven't been, use our popup as an excuse to see it for yourself while you sip amazing coffee and snag a last minute gift!
